"""Tests for distutils.command.install_headers.""" import os from distutils.command.install_headers import install_headers from distutils.tests import support import pytest @pytest.mark.usefixtures('save_env') class TestInstallHeaders( support.TempdirManager, ): def test_simple_run(self): # we have two headers header_list = self.mkdtemp() header1 = os.path.join(header_list, 'header1') header2 = os.path.join(header_list, 'header2') self.write_file(header1) self.write_file(header2) headers = [header1, header2] pkg_dir, dist = self.create_dist(headers=headers) cmd = install_headers(dist) assert cmd.get_inputs() == headers # let's run the command cmd.install_dir = os.path.join(pkg_dir, 'inst') cmd.ensure_finalized() cmd.run() # let's check the results assert len(cmd.get_outputs()) == 2
